Professional Background
David Yearicks is a dedicated business professional who has carved out a successful career in sales and business development across various industries. With his extensive experience as a Business Development Manager at Benko Products, Inc., he has showcased his ability to drive growth and forge valuable partnerships within the industry. His role involves strategizing business initiatives that not only enhance product visibility but also address client needs effectively, thus contributing to the overall success of the organization.
Prior to his current position, David served as the Regional Sales Manager for the Southeast US at Emco Wheaton UK Ltd. This role allowed him to hone his skills in managing comprehensive sales strategies while overseeing a dedicated team. His responsibilities included developing market insights and penetrating new client territories to boost revenue growth in a highly competitive environment.
Before his tenure at Emco Wheaton, David was a Key Account Manager for North America at Gloster Furniture, where he played a crucial role in maintaining and developing key customer relationships. His ability to understand and cater to the unique needs of major accounts was instrumental in ensuring customer satisfaction and client retention. His earlier experience at Carbis Inc. in business development provided him with the groundwork necessary for success in his later roles, allowing him to connect seamlessly with clients and market his organization's offerings effectively.
David also has a rich entrepreneurial history, having been the owner of My Lil Helper, which gives him a unique perspective on the fundamental aspects of running a business. This experience provided him with hands-on expertise in navigating challenges and seizing opportunities in the marketplace.
